Chrysoberyl and Anthophyllite Optic Character

Chrysoberyl and Anthophyllite optical properties play a significant role while distinguishing these gemstones from each other. These properties are influenced by the Chrysoberyl and Anthophyllite Physical Properties like crystallographic symmetry, pleochroism,etc. in the crystal. Some of the optical properties are refractive index, luster, optic character, pleochroism etc. Prominent among these is Chrysoberyl and Anthophyllite optic character. You might have noticed your gemologist rotating the gemstone while testing it. Rotating a gemstone along its optic axis helps in determining its optic character. Chrysoberyl has Biaxial/+ character.Anthophyllite has Biaxial/+ character.
